Postecoglou vapors at the last unfair leak from Tottenham Hotspur

Poseteclou is not a lucky man that the news of Lucas Bergvall's injury to Tottenham's semi -finals against Bodo/Glimt was leaked last Thursday, and explained why it was the last thing the midfielder needed after his setback.

The time of the violation of Bergvall could not be more unhappy for the young person, shortly before a large European semi -finals and only one day after he had written a new long -term contract.

The rumors about his injury were the round on social media on the morning of the huge game, and the news was confirmed when the name of the Sweden was missing in the matchday squad.

In the meantime, it has been confirmed that Bergvall will miss the rest of the season after the injury of his ankle, but Poseteclou admits that the club would have preferred not to open the information before the first leg against Bodo/Glimt.

Postecoglou reveals that Lucas Bergvall was destroyed after the leak

Last month, the Tottenham boss spoke a lot about the sensitive nature of the information published by Hotspur to the media.

A few weeks ago, postecoglou narrowed the spores that strike the source of the leaks, but they seem to have been unsuccessful, with the leaks showing no signs of stop.

When the 59-year-old was asked about the information about the violation of Bergvall, he replied his way on social media and replied (about football. London): “It is not helpful. It is only part of it to protect the players themselves. You can imagine Lucas was destroyed.

“He is a young man. He had so high a week that he had signed a new deal, he played well, his whole family was out here. We wanted to protect him more than anything, but this kind of decency and respect no longer exist.

“I said, before it is not helpful. It is not helpful for our club. Not for any other reason, but it is information that you give to the opposition that it is information that you can use against you. But we live in a world in which this type of thing has gone out of the window.

“You live it every day. People just want to be the first, whether it is credible information or not. You get it out there and you feel like you have achieved something, whether it is completely outside the base or completely wrong.”

The trace head coach also expressed concerns about the effects of the second order of the fact that the new media landscape are dominated by those who were not trained in journalism.

Postecoglou pointed out that there is no focus on twice or triple checking information through your own sources before you get them out.

He added to the journalists present: “I loved their job. I did it because I was an enthusiastic reader, an insatiable reader, and I would love that people would double and triple their sources before I am committed to something. Unfortunately, this world no longer exists.

“It is not necessarily journalists, it is only everyone else now. You can literally only say what you like, and pretty much, even if it is completely wrong, nobody will pull them up for them and they can do it the next day.”
